Bug#441809: aptitude: UTF-8 encoded man page

2008-01-28 Thread Colin Watson
On Tue, Sep 11, 2007 at 11:55:05AM +0100, Reuben Thomas wrote:
 Package: aptitude
 Version: 0.4.6.1-1
 Severity: minor
 
 The following manpage in your package appears to be UTF-8 encoded:
 
 /usr/share/man/cs/man8/aptitude.8.gz
 
 According to Colin Watson, With some exceptions for Far Eastern
 languages, manual pages should not at present be encoded using UTF-8.
 As such, it's reasonable to file bugs against packages attempting to
 use UTF-8 where it is not yet supported.
 
 Hence I'm filing this bug. The solution for now seems to be to encode
 the pages as 7-bit ASCII, using the appropriate *roff sequences to
 produce accented characters.

Things have moved on a bit now. man-db 2.5.0 introduced general support
for UTF-8 manual pages, and I'm about to release 2.5.1 which fixes up
some of the corner cases so that I'll be ready to recommend that Debian
developers migrate to installing manual pages in UTF-8 in general. As
such, aptitude's Czech manual page is now just fine.

Daniel, I now recommend closing this bug without action. Sorry for the
confusion.

Thanks,

-- 
Colin Watson   [EMAIL PROTECTED]



-- 
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of unsubscribe. Trouble? Contact [EMAIL PROTECTED]



Bug#441809: aptitude: UTF-8 encoded man page

2007-09-11 Thread Reuben Thomas
Package: aptitude
Version: 0.4.6.1-1
Severity: minor

The following manpage in your package appears to be UTF-8 encoded:

/usr/share/man/cs/man8/aptitude.8.gz

According to Colin Watson, With some exceptions for Far Eastern
languages, manual pages should not at present be encoded using UTF-8.
As such, it's reasonable to file bugs against packages attempting to
use UTF-8 where it is not yet supported.

Hence I'm filing this bug. The solution for now seems to be to encode
the pages as 7-bit ASCII, using the appropriate *roff sequences to
produce accented characters.


-- System Information:
Debian Release: lenny/sid
  APT prefers testing
  APT policy: (700, 'testing'), (600, 'unstable')
Architecture: i386 (i686)

Kernel: Linux 2.6.21-2-686 (SMP w/1 CPU core)
Locale: LANG=en_GB.UTF-8, LC_CTYPE=en_GB.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ash

Versions of packages aptitude depends on:
ii  apt [libapt-pkg-libc6.6-6 0.7.6  Advanced front-end for dpkg
ii  libc6 2.6.1-1+b1 GNU C Library: Shared libraries
ii  libgcc1   1:4.2.1-4  GCC support library
ii  libncursesw5  5.6+20070825-1 Shared libraries for terminal hand
ii  libsigc++-2.0-0c2a2.0.17-2   type-safe Signal Framework for C++
ii  libstdc++64.2.1-4The GNU Standard C++ Library v3

Versions of packages aptitude recommends:
pn  aptitude-doc-en | aptitude-do none (no description available)
ii  libparse-debianchangelog-perl 1.1.1-1parse Debian changelogs and output

-- no debconf information



-- 
To UNSUBSCRIBE, email to [EMAIL PROTECTED]
with a subject of unsubscribe. Trouble? Contact [EMAIL PROTECTED]